📜The Judgment

Youthful folly has success. It is not I who seeks the young fool; the young fool seeks me. Perseverance furthers.

🏔The Image

A spring wells up at the foot of the mountain. The superior person nourishes character through decisive action.

The Lines
Yin

First (Bottom)

To develop the fool, it furthers to apply discipline. Remove shackles, but going too far brings humiliation.

Yang

Second

To bear with fools in kindliness brings good fortune. To know how to accept brings good fortune.

Yin

Third

Do not take a maiden who loses herself at the sight of a man of wealth. No direction furthers.

Yin

Fourth

Entangled folly brings humiliation. Isolation without proper guidance leads nowhere.

Yin

Fifth

Childlike folly brings good fortune. Innocent trust and willingness to learn.

Yang

Sixth (Top)

In punishing folly, it does not further to commit transgressions. Only to prevent them.
